Quoted from cabal:you should have a look at the software with that it was done.
https://pinside.com/pinball/forum/topic/acdc-display-and-modify-dot-matrix-images
there is only one Problem at the moment. TMNT version 1.22 does not work with this software at the moment, we all hope the creator of pinball browsers will update the software that it will work soon.
but you can play around with SD-Card images of 1.21. To replace videos you will need a license. But to preview how everthing works, the free version is ok.
you can play sounds and videos.
You can download old version of the SD-Images from the official Stern pinball site. You just go SD-Card download section.
In this case you copy the link of version you like pro, prem or LE
When you paste the link again you need to change the version you need, i am not sure how many versions it will go back, but i had luck with last version.
https://f002.backblazeb2.com/file/gamecode/turtles_pro-1_22_0.Release.8G.sdcard.raw.zip
and you just change it then to:
https://f002.backblazeb2.com/file/gamecode/turtles_pro-1_21_0.Release.8G.sdcard.raw.zip
It seems they still have the version online, but have no visible link to it.
Or you just download 1987 code and play around with this.

Quoted from cabal:1.51 should be ok with insider connected. But you need to disable autoupdate if you want to keep the code, else it would update to 1.52 what would overwrite existing code, then give out a warning about custom code.
combining both codes does not make sense in way. 1987 code has the old series sequence in it. April mod has changed out the april videos with a new april but still in the style of the original game. Putting both together will ruin the 1987 experience and will not give the april mod credit
Best procedure would be to have different sd-Cards with the different images, best all with the same code version -> 1.51
for easy change of sd-cards you could have a look here:
https://pinside.com/pinball/forum/topic/moderns-stern-easy-sd-card-switching-or-how-not-to-break-the-backglas
there i tried some methods for easy changes, but in the end only the cables worked.
